> min(a)

This does not return a negative minimum on input [1] (because there is none).

> and
>
> min([e for e in a if e >=0]

This does not return a positive minimum on input [0] (because there is none).

I would have said:

    pos_min = min(e for e in a if e > 0)
    neg_min = min(e for e in a if e < 0)

And then deal with the ValueError when there is no such minimum, as appropriate.
